The Director of Resources submitted a report which sought approval of proposed governance changes at West Yorkshire Joint Services (WYJS) together with changes to the underpinning legal agreement. Specifically, the report highlighted how the WYJS Joint Committee was recommending a slimmed down model of governance which would deliver the statutory functions of the five Councils, whilst at the same time minimising bureaucracy and increasing accountability and visibility of the services provided.
The Board highlighted that the review which had been undertaken together with the proposals within the report were timely and welcomed. Members also extended thanks to the Leeds City Council representatives upon the West Yorkshire Joint Services Committee for the work they undertook in carrying out those roles.
RESOLVED – That the refreshed Joint Agreement, as presented at Appendix A to the submitted report, and the Addendum, as presented at Appendix B, be approved.
